Talk about authentic Mexican dining. This is the place to go when visiting Mesquite NV. They have two locations, this and the other location in Las Vegas (which I have yet to try). Let's get down to why you are here. The wait staff members were patient and were very efficient. I had a guest who was very, very picky about the food because this is her culture, and these dishes are what she raised us on. On the other hand, I myself am a very selective person when it comes to cuisines. First, the Menudo. Very good portion. It's not overcooked rubbery nor having a burnt taste and not over spicy. Perfectly seasoned. The additional oregano, chili pepper, onion, and cilantro were on the side, so you could add season if needed. Also, it was piping hot. The Chicken Enchilada was tender and tasty. The beans and rice perfect portion. I had a Camaron Enchilada plate with green chili cheese sauce, rice beans, avocados, and sour cream on the side. First thing. The Cameron's were cooked to perfection, not under cooked or fleshy and definitely not overcooked and rubbery. No seasoning was needed. I was surprised because I love the taste of seafood. It's easy to lose the flavor if it's not right. This was definitely right, and a light fare. The salsas were chunky and tasty. They have spicy salsa that will tickle your senses. Finally, the Chili Verde came. It was loaded with meat tender and flavorful, onions and green chilies. The right portion size. They even have a Sunday brunch. The Las Vegas restaurant does not.

There is no doub't this place has a lot of faithful longtime followers but I fail to see why. This is my 3rd trip, the 1st was a buffet 5 years ago, the second was drinks and this will be the last. The food is ultra bland. My wife and I are huge mex food fans but I can't remember any take out place being this bad. After complaining to the waiter he said "I'll bring you another dish" I said that's OK just give me a cheese quesadilla instead. He did and not only was it bland and dry he charged me an additional $12.00. Prices for Mexican are very high overall most meat dishes ran from $17-$24.00. The wrong type of tortilla was delivered The dish in the photo was $22.00 it also included rice and beans not shown. I was surprised because it was chock full and no guests wore a mask coming or going, no enforcement at all. Bad pass it up.

This Mexican restaurant has a very good Sunday brunch from 9 AM until 2 in the afternoon it is very pricey however $50 for my wife and I. it was very good though. I recommend that you try it at least once, all your favorites. If you want 🥑 (guacamole) it is an Upcharge available from the menu.🤦 They have hot tortillas made and filled to order with 🧀 I had dinner Feb 1st and I ordered an El pastor burrito 🌯 🙌 😋 it had more beans than meat in it. 🙄 It was the #6 my wife had #7 . Overall everything was good. A nice treat once in a while.
